Normal fault

reverse fault

strike slip fault

3 KINDS OF FAULTS

22
New cards

Normal fault

Happens when TENSIONAL forces pull rocks apart.

A fault which hanging wall has a parently COME DOWN with respect to the footwall.

23
New cards

Reverse fault

Happens when COMPRESSIONAL forces push rocks together.

A fault in which hanging wall has a parently GONE UP with respect to the footwall.

24
New cards

Strike slip fault

A result of the SIDEWAYS MOVEMENT of blocks of rocks. Blocks move horizontally.

25
New cards

Graven faults

Forms when TENSIONAL STRESS pulls the crust apart, causing a block of rock to SINK between to faults.
